What Does the Haryana Election Results Mean for the BJP and the Congress?
What does the Haryana Election results mean for the BJP and the Congress? This is a Suno India Production and you are listening to The Suno India Show. Padma Priya(Host)- On Thursday, Haryana ended with a hung assembly with the ruling party BJP emerging with 40 seats but still six short of the halfway mark needed to form the next government. The split verdict triggered hectic political activity with two independents, the infamous Gopal Kanda and Ranjeet Singh boarding flights to Delhi for a meeting with the BJP leadership. By Friday afternoon, things had progressed quite a bit with the independents pledging their support to BJP thereby paving way for Khattar-led BJP party to stake claim to form the government again. The Congress won 31 seats, the Jannayak Janata Party won 10 seats in its maiden elections and the Indian National Lok Dal and Haryana Lokhit party one each. Aam Aadmi Party which contested 46 seats was completely decimated. Eight ministers of the state cabinet lost the elections and only 2 out of 10 ministers who were fielded by the BJP will be returning to the state assembly. The Suno India Show reached out to Ajoy Ashirwad, Deputy Editor of The Wire who has extensive political reporting experience to understand more what the Haryana results mean for the BJP and for the future of Congress party led by Bhupinder Hooda in Haryana. Refugee Review Tribunal AUSTRALIA RRT RESEARCH RESPONSE Research Response Number: IND30460 Country: India Date: 30 August 2006 Keywords: India – Indian National Lok Dal – Chandigarh – Police This response was prepared by the Country Research Section of the Refugee Review Tribunal (RRT) after researching publicly accessible information currently available to the RRT within time constraints. This response is not, and does not purport to be, conclusive as to the merit of any particular claim to refugee status or asylum. Questions 1. What is the current political situation of the Indian National Lok Dal Party? 2. Is there evidence of violence or harassment of Indian National Lok Dal Party members in India? 3. Is there evidence of violence or harassment of Indian National Lok Dal Party members specifically in Chandigarh? 4. Is there any evidence of police collusion in violence against Indian National Lok Dal Party members in Chandigarh? RESPONSE 1. What is the current political situation of the Indian National Lok Dal Party? The Political Handbook of the World: 2005-2006 includes an entry on the INLD that indicates that at the 2004 general election in India, “the INLD won no seats.” The party had broken “with the BJP [Bharatiya Janata Party] shortly before the 2004 general election”. The INLD also “lost control of Haryana at the March 2005 state elections” (Banks, Arthur S., Muller, Thomas C. & Overstreet, William R. (eds) 2006, Political Handbook of the World: 2005-2006, CQ Press, Washington, p. 517 – Attachment 2). ARIZONA CORPORATION COMMISSION F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E: February 17, 2017 MEDIA CONTACT: Angie Holdsworth (602) 542-0844 [email protected] (Phoenix) Arizona Corporation Commission welcomes a prominent member of India’s parliament to Arizona. The Honorable Dushyant Chautala, will attend the Arizona House of Representatives floor session Monday February 20th. Member of Parliament (MP) Chautala is the youngest MP in India’s History and has represented the Hisar Lok Sabha constituency in North India in the Indian Parliament since 2014. The U.S. is one of India’s top trading partners. According to the Embassy of India, total bilateral trade between India and the U.S. increased from $20 billion in 2000 to over $109 billion in 2015. “Arizona has benefited from having strong ties with India and will continue to benefit as these relationships continue to grow,” said Chairman of the Arizona Corporation Commission Tom Forese. “It is our distinct privilege to welcome the youngest member of Parliament in India's rich cultural history, and we hope that he will enjoy his visit to the Grand Canyon State and tell his fellow leaders when he returns that Arizona is open for business.” Chairman Forese will meet with MP Chautala on Monday. Established by Article 15 of the state’s constitution, the Arizona Corporation Commission is responsible for the regulation of public utilities, overseeing the incorporation or registration of companies wishing to do business in Arizona. Additionally, the Corporation Commission registers and oversees securities offerings and dealers, and enforces railroad and pipeline safety. The five commissioners that make up the Commission are elected by the people of Arizona for a four-year term, with the option of serving for two consecutive terms. -
